#c7e840 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c7e840 is composed of 78% red, 91%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.4%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 71.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.5% and a lightness of 58%. #c7e840 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ff80 with #8fd100.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#c7e840

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#fafdef is the lightest one.

Tones of #c7e840

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959692 is the less saturated color, while #d1f830 is the most saturated one.
